Kodoi,kodi pranamam swamiji. can you describe me how to meditate sagunopasana. thanking you in anticipation. rajam.
Posted by Rajam on December 20, 2015
In Sagunopasana you meditate on the form of a personal deity or Ishtadevatha. Through attachment to his personal God, the devotee slowly detaches from lesser pleasures and material goals. He finds ultimate joy in his divine love. The love that Gopikas had for Krishna is a good example. After HE left Vrindavan they used the knowledge that He is their “antharathma” to uplift themselves through his constant remembrance. In Sagunopasana all your thoughts and deeds are dedicated to your Ishtadevatha. Hari Om.
